Max Verstappen secured his second Italian Grand Prix win today, continuing a trend of victories from non-pole positions at the Monza circuit. This marks the fifth time a winner has started from a position other than pole in the last five Italian Grand Prix races; Charles Leclerc was the last to win from pole position in 2019. Verstappen began the race from the fourth starting position.
The 2025 Italian Grand Prix, held today, represents the completion of two-thirds of the Formula 1 season. Verstappen’s win adds to his championship tally as the season progresses. The race saw two pre-race changes to the starting grid,with Isack Hadjar and Pierre Gasly both starting from the pit lane due to the deployment of new Power Unit (PU) components.
Prior to the race,five previous winners of the Italian Grand Prix were noted: Lewis Hamilton (5 wins),Fernando Alonso (2 wins),max Verstappen (2 wins),charles Leclerc (2 wins),and Pierre Gasly (1 win).
during the race, Aston Martin drivers Martin Fernando Alonso and Lance Stroll were informed they would be investigated post-race for potential rule violations during the training start at the pit exit.
